TsukumogamiAccording to Japanese folklore, a tool that has been used and has existed for over a hundred years gains a spirit of its own and transforms into an object spirit: a Tsukumogami.
Tsukumogami are rarely alike, and the form they take will often reflect whether they have been well treated or abused by their owners. Objects that have been discarded and forgotten become spiteful and seek revenge against their former masters. |
